Abstract
Designed inhibitors of 3-Hydroxy-3-Methylglutaryl Coenzyme A Reductase from previous experiments show high binding affinities. In this work, the binding affinities of these designed inhibitors are determined via free energy simulations. The calculated values agree well with the corresponding experimental results. Several structurally different inhibitors share extremely similar binding affinities. Detailed interaction analysis including the hydrogen bond profiles and the interaction energies between the ligand and its surroundings shows large enthalpy changes upon mutation from one ligand to another, while the binding affinities remain unchanged. This finding indicates the existence of entropy-enthalpy compensation.
